Seals that are damaged

Window seals help protect windows from moisture, cold air and draughts. They are a first line of defence against energy waste, which can lead to rising utility bills and discomfort for your family or business customers. Window seals do not have a set time limit for their lifespan. They must be examined periodically to check for wear and tear, and if necessary replaced.

Foggy windows are an obvious indication that the window seals aren't working properly. A window seal is a gap between two panes of glass in an IGU (insulated glazing unit). It contains a polyurethane or a similar gas that provides an additional layer of insulation and keeps moisture out. If moisture enters the window, it could cause condensation that can make both sides of the window look foggy.

There are several reasons for window seals to fail or break. This includes:

Window frames are not as sturdy as glass and can shift over time. When frames expand and contract particularly during changing weather conditions, this could cause the window seals to shift. This causes the gap to become wider and may lead to the window seal failing.

Power washing can also harm window repairs near me seals, especially when it is done by a person with no understanding of how to properly use pressure washers or isn't aware of the effects of pressure and temperature on the various parts of a window frame as well as its seals. Older window seals are typically at risk of failing due to age and general wear and tear.

Window seals are generally designed to be long-lasting, but they will eventually become worn out and require to be replaced. Regular inspections are necessary to identify problems before they worsen by allowing cold air to infiltrate your home. Check for any damage to the window frame and any difficulties opening and closing the window. This will save you the cost of repairs and ensure that your windows are in good condition for double glazing near me as long a possible. It's also recommended to replace the outer and inner window seals by a new version as this will restore your windows' insulating properties.

Damaged Glass Unit

Double-glazed windows are an excellent way to protect your house from external threats. They provide superior thermal efficiency. However, like all appliances and fixtures, they need regular maintenance to ensure their performance. Repair and replacement services for windows are a way to deal with several issues that can impact the performance of windows and doors. These include repairs to damaged locks handles, hinges, and handles, as well as draughtiness. Misted double glazing near me can also increase the efficiency of your windows' energy consumption.

A double-glazed window is created by putting two pieces of glass and an opening bar between them and forming a gap filled with air or gas to provide additional insulation. This helps to keep warm air inside and cold air out however, there are times when the gap can become permeable due to wear or environmental conditions. When this happens the moisture will begin to accumulate in the cavity, causing the windows to appear cloudy and misty.

This is most often caused by a broken seal in the sealed unit. This allows moist air to enter the space between the panes. If this happens, the moisture causes condensation, which results in the appearance of a fog, which is ugly and inefficient. This can lead to an increase in the insulation properties of the window, which results in higher heating bills.

This issue can be solved by double glazing experts. These experts will replace the sealed unit that has been damaged and use high-quality material to ensure a smooth fitting. They will even replace the glass in your windows if it's cracked or damaged. In addition, they will address any other issues that may affect the performance of your double glazing.
